Websump•tu•ous (ˈsʌmp tʃu əs) adj. 1. entailing great expense, as from choice materials. 2. luxuriously fine or large; lavish: a sumptuous feast. [1475–85; < Latin sūmptuōsus, = sūmptu (s) expense (see sumptuary) + -ōsus -ous] sump′tu•ous•ly, adv. sump′tu•ous•ness, n. tesco bar hill cafe
